In Poland, the driving license system is specified by the following policies:

  • Types of Licenses: There are a number of categories of driver's licenses in Poland, consisting of categories A (bikes), B (cars and trucks), C (trucks), and D (buses).
  • Eligibility: Generally, candidates should be at least 18 years old and pass a series of tests.
  • Process: The standard procedure involves enrolling in a driving school, completing theoretical and practical training, and passing the state evaluation.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. Can I utilize a foreign driver's license in Poland?

Yes, foreign driver's licenses are typically acknowledged in Poland, particularly if accompanied by an International Driving Permit. However, it is a good idea to examine regional guidelines, as they can vary based upon the native land.

2. The length of time does it generally require to get a driver's license in Poland?

The procedure can take anywhere from a couple of weeks to a number of months, depending on the individual's availability and the frequency of lessons.

3. Are driving lessons compulsory to acquire a driver's license?

Yes, participating in a driving school and finishing lessons is mandatory in Poland, as it makes sure that candidates are trained in both theoretical knowledge and practical skills.

4. Can I take the driving test in English?

While some testing focuses offer examinations in several languages, not all do. It is recommended to inquire beforehand about language alternatives.

5. What should I do if I stop working the driving test?

If you fail the driving test, you can retake it after a compulsory waiting period. It's beneficial to recognize locations for improvement and consider additional lessons before attempting again.
